Banjul has a population of 37,274, making it the 7th largest place we list in Gambia.

Banjul holds 1.3% of Gambia's 2,884,079 people. Serekunda, the largest place we list there, is 9.1 times its size. Twenty years earlier the World Gazetteer recorded 34,589, a rise of 8%.
